There may be subtle design flaw in the SR 20 engine (1991 NX 2000) which promotes failure upon thermostat replacement.  I have just experienced it.  Even with careful prep during torque-down the thermostat cover broke across one of the 3 cap screw holes.  Apprehension set in immediately of not finding this "antique part," but ebay is alive with several replacements sources  ($20 to $ 80).

The part is not ret received so the following is theory.  The apparent reason for breakage is due to slight shifting during installation of the new thermostat from its intended very shallow counter bore onto the flat surface reserved for the mating housing.  This causes the thermostat outer radius to create a high spot (should be flat when nestled properly) onto which the housing is torqued, snapping the casting. I intend to lock the thermostat into its C-bore with a thin coating of liquid gasket before mating and torque of the housing.
